Scouting Report

3/08/20

 

Positional Profile: C/RHP
Body: 6-0, 160-pounds.
Hit: RHH. Slight open stance, compact swing, flat swing plane, occasional lift through zone, gap to gap with solid contact.
Power: 85 mph exit velocity from the tee.
Arm: RH. C - 81 mph. 2.07-2.25 pop times. ¾ slot, tailing action on throws, solid accuracy to bag.
Defense: NA
Run: 7.03 runner in the 60.

Delivery: Simple repeatable delivery, good tempo and sequence, lands inline, aggressive down mound.
Arm Action: RH. Clean compact arm action with hand quickness out front.
FB: T85, 83-85 mph. Varying action on FB; thrown consistently for strikes.
CB: 73-76 mph. Tight 11/5 spin, quality shape, lands in zone for strikes.
CH: 75-76 mph. Flat running action with heavy feel in bottom of zone.

 

 

3/10/19

 

5-foot-11, 155-pound right-handed hitting 2-way player. 7.12 runner. Slightly open stance, longer stride, solid line drive bat speed, consistently squares baseball, 79 mph exit velocity. Occasional athletic actions behind plate, solid receiver, some active movements to receive, shows ability to block. Avg. hands to exchange, short arm action, throws are to bag, inconsistent and short hops to fielder, 76 mph arm strength with 2.00-2.13 pop times. On mound; rolls into athletic balance point, compact arm action with good hand speed out front. Fastball was 81-83 mph, touching 85 mph, with varying action and flashes of life. Solid feel for 11/5 breaking ball; lands consistently for strikes. Changeup is currently firm with flat action to plate.

 

3/03/19

 

5-foot-11, 155-pound right-handed hitting 2-way player. 4.83 home-to-first time. Square balanced stance, line drive swing plane, simple swing and repeats well, stays inside baseball at contact, consistent hard line drives off bat, 80 mph exit velocity. Blocks and receives well, quiet movements behind plate, some length to exchange, tends to throw uphill occasionally, solid accuracy to bag, 74 mph arm strength with 2.2-2.34 pop times. On mound; works into athletic balance point, short compact arm action, lands inline to catcher, solid extension out front. Fastball was 74-76 mph, throws for strikes, with occasional life. Good shape on 11/5 curveball with avg. depth. Has feel for changeup with solid command of zone.
